    Framber Valdez makes a notable admission about the Astros

    Tuesday marks a special occasion for Detroit Tigers left-hander Framber Valdez, as he makes his return to Houston for the primary time since signing a three-year contract ($115 million) with the Tigers within the offseason. 

    One of many prime arms in the marketplace final season, Valdez did include baggage, which prompted some organizations to draw back from the three-time prime 10 Cy Younger Award finisher. This included his former membership, the Houston Astros, who did not even provide a contract to the two-time All-Star. 

    Valdez had been part of the Astros group since he was signed as an novice free agent in March of 2015.

    Framber Valdez states the Astros by no means supplied him a contract

    “I might have beloved for my workforce of eight, 9 years to name me again and to remain house, but it surely’s a part of the enterprise and I perceive that,” Valdez stated to Matt Young of The Houston Chronicle. “No onerous emotions in any respect. I’m very grateful and grateful for them for giving me the prospect to turn into the participant that I’m. They gave me the chance to be a Main League participant, they gave me the chance to be right here and get a very good contract as an expert.” 

    The 2022 World Sequence champion spent 9 seasons in an Astros uniform, the place he went 81-52 with a 3.36 ERA and 1,053 strikeouts (tenth all-time in franchise historical past). The problem surrounding Valdez was his angle on the mound, particularly an incident together with his catcher, Cesar Salazar. 

    Valdez deliberately crossed up Salazar, throwing a fastball as an alternative of a breaking ball or off-speed pitch that Salazar had known as, inflicting the 30-year-old to take a shot off his masks. This incident prompted Valdez and his agent to attend the final managers’ conferences within the winter to assuage different entrance places of work’ fears that he is a problematic participant. 

    That has additionally been onerous to disprove, as Valdez obtained a three-game suspension earlier this season after he deliberately threw at Boston Purple Sox Trevor Story. Valdez felt the Purple Sox had been stealing his indicators. 

    Regardless of Valdez’s emotions on the Astros not bringing him again, his former teammate and his opponent for Tuesday, Hunter Brown, is happy to sq. off in opposition to his outdated rotation mate. 

    “It’s thrilling,” Brown stated to Brian McTaggart of MLB.com. “I’m positive he’s excited to pitch on this park once more. He did a whole lot of actually nice issues for this workforce. I want him nicely — not too nicely, after all. Possibly we will tag up greater than I hand over for us. That might be essentially the most perfect.”

    Framber Valdez ought to have recognized he was by no means coming again to Houston as a consequence of proprietor Jim Crane

    Regardless of successful two World Sequence titles within the final 15 years, Astros proprietor Jim Crane will not spend huge to win the titles; the primary purpose is the posh tax. 

    “The luxurious tax is the posh tax,” he [Crane] stated to Matt Postins of Sports Illustrated again in January. “I really feel like we made a luxurious transfer, however we have now the chance to maneuver that round. Everybody writes that I’m afraid of the posh tax. I’m not essentially afraid of it, however I run the workforce like a enterprise and there’s solely a lot sources you may put into it with out going deep within the gap. We don’t function like a whole lot of the larger market groups, however you’ve seen through the years we’ll spend the cash after we suppose it’s proper and we’ll be aggressive when we have now to be. The template has been there for a very long time. Each [trade] deadline, we’ve made some fairly huge strikes.”

    Given his stance on the posh tax and a historical past of by no means giving beginning pitchers long-term contracts, Valdez ought to have seen the writing on the wall. The Astros had Gerrit Cole in his prime and selected to let him stroll after 2019 to signal his profitable (9 years, $324 million) contract with the New York Yankees. 

    As an alternative of paying as much as re-sign Valdez, the Astros selected to signal Japanese pitcher Tatsuya Imai to the identical variety of years (three) however considerably much less cash ($54 million).
